When driving through Utah, there are a few travel tips to keep in mind. The state is known for its beautiful and diverse terrain, but that also means that the roads can be winding and steep in some areas. Be sure to inspect your RV's brakes and tires before hitting the road, and stay alert while driving through mountainous areas.

An RV dump station is a facility where you can empty your tanks and dispose of waste from your recreational vehicle. It's important to use these stations to maintain cleanliness and hygiene while traveling.
